The Vamvakou Experience Festival returns on the first weekend of July, 04–05/07, to prove that roots are the most natural network still connecting everything. Whatever takes root deeply always finds a way to bloom again. Just like Vamvakou itself, which this summer reminds us that the “old” never truly goes out of style. It’s an experience lived in the here and now: alive, analog, and unexpectedly relevant. Here, the past isn’t romanticized. It becomes raw material for the present. Just as the village itself is being reborn through the Vamvakou Revival initiative, implemented by the non-profit organization Vamvakou Revival, with the exclusive support of the Stavros Niarchos Foundation (SNF).
Vamvakou Experience Festival 2026 is a stone transformed into a design object in the hands of traditional stonemasons from Lagadia. It is trachanopotata, a humble local dish born out of necessity (and perhaps… a mistake), turned into a collective ritual and, yes, something more interesting than any viral recipe. It is a handmade musical instrument crafted from saridi (discarded materials) rediscovering its sound, reminding us that recycling was once a way of life long before it became a trend. It is the traditional nyfopazaro (“bride market”), a kind of early social network returning in digital form to remind us that before Tinder, there was the algorithm of the village promenade.
And of course, it is also those songs that carry something deeply collective within them: melodies from the past, never forgotten, recognizable from their very first notes. That’s why this year’s festival highlight, the major concert by Kaiti Garbi and Dionysis Schoinas (04/07), feels almost like a natural extension of the Vamvakou experience; a place where we become communicating vessels and where everyone can experience “that something” they long for. Like an evening when the village school turns into a giant open-air summer singalong, with people of all ages singing lyrics and memories from years gone by — memories that, no matter how much time passes, always return and are never truly lost.
